Tauranga has extended its "Transition to Recovery" period by 28 days, now set to end April 1, 2026, due to ongoing landslide risks following deadly January storms that killed eight people.
Assessments, including geotechnical evaluations and life-risk analyses, remain underway, with 15 buildings yellow placarded and four red placarded.
The council is working with the Mauao Trust on reopening plans, and a comprehensive recovery plan focused on community wellbeing, Māori partnership, and long-term resilience is expected soon.
